Europe next tourism target

With Britons facing travel challenges because of the Chancellor of the Exchequer’s austerity measures, Barbados is looking to woo more European tourists.
“We will be hitting the continent hard, looking at creative ways of engaging with the big players in Europe and we are not settling,” Minister of Tourism Richard Sealy told reporters yesterday after attending a service to launch Tourism Week at St Andrew’s Parish Church.
Some success has been landed in Germany, with flights to the island already arranged out of Hamburg and Frankfurt, he added.
“We are looking at France and Holland and we want to go back to Italy as well and try to expand the opportunities out of Scandinavia.”
He said all this was against the backdrop of economic problems in Barbados’ major source markets for tourists – Britain and the United States. (TY)
